具体来说,可以在el-table组件上添加@filter-change事件监听器,当筛选条件改变时触发该事件。在事件处理函数中,可以通过this.$refs.table.store.states.data获取当前筛选后的数据。 以下是一个简单的示例代码: ```html <template> <el-table ref="table" :data="tableData" @filter-change="_filterChange" borde...
getFormData会在不触发校验下获取所有表单数据 validate对所有数据字段进行校验(PlainField),校验能力支持有FormItem提供,支持blur/change,规则同element-plus 指定key 高性能写法 vue的响应式系统是细颗粒度的精确更新,可是一旦我们在组件内嵌套插槽时,当子组件发生数据发生更新,至少至少会使得父组件一并更新 而解决它我们...
" filter-placeholder="请输入" :data="displayedData" :props="{ key: 'code', label: 'name' }" @change="handleChange" :render-content="renderContent" > <template #left-footer> <el-pagination :current-page="currentPage" :page-size="pageSize" :total="total" @current-change="handleCurrent...
-- 使用路由的方式加载 --> <router-view /></template>.logo { height: 6em; padding: 1.5em; will-change: filter; transition: filter 300ms;}.logo:hover { filter: drop-shadow(0 0 2em #646cffaa);}.logo.vue:hover { filter: drop-shadow(0 0 2em #42b883aa);}复制后:<...
<el-select v-model="searchParams.class_id" placeholder="班级名称" :clearable="true" :filterable="true" :filter-method="classesFilter" v-load-more="loadClasses" @change="classesChange" @visible-change="classesVisibleChange" > <el-option v-for="item in classesData" :key="item.class_id" ...
will-change: filter; transition: filter 300ms; } .logo:hover { filter: drop-shadow(0 0 2em #646cffaa); } .logo.vue:hover { filter: drop-shadow(0 0 2em #42b883aa); } 改造完之后,运行项目: npm run dev 出现上图,按钮正常加载,大功告成!!!
其他数组方法同理,比如 filter、forEach、sort 等,不加感叹号只返回结果,加感叹号则修改原数组。 总的来说,感叹号 ! 被用于强制执行某个不会产生副作用的方法,产生副作用(side effect),修改调用者自身。 这一点和 Haskell 中的特写运算符(Bang pattern)! 类似,也用于产生 computations with effects。
{ closePopover(); }; // 保存 const _saveColumn = () => { closePopover(); $emit('column-change', dragListColumn.value.concat(lastColumn.value)); }; watch( () => props.columns, value => { if (value) { dragListColumn.value = _.cloneDeep( props.columns.filter(item => item....
其他数组方法同理,比如 filter、forEach、sort 等,不加感叹号只返回结果,加感叹号则修改原数组。 总的来说,感叹号 ! 被用于强制执行某个不会产生副作用的方法,产生副作用(side effect),修改调用者自身。 这一点和 Haskell 中的特写运算符(Bang pattern)! 类似,也用于产生 computations with effects。
2.vue的filter过滤器 接口传过来的数据是这样子的,01、02是存入数据库中的值,并且有对应的显示在页面上的中文名称。 这里要将这个以标签的形式显示在页面上,但是这个安装方式对应的值就是 01、02 如何在不新建变量的情况下做到正常显示。 这里vue绑定的值显示的是这个属性保存在数据库中的值,显示效果如下: ...